Regardless of how many years of experience, or who you have worked for previously, if you have the drive and the passion, there is nothing you can’t achieve here.Key ResponsibilitiesDevelop good quality baseline schedules based on company standards and available information. Maintain the project schedules to support the projects being delivered within Sweet. This includes projects at Tendering, Concept, Design and Development phases as well as Construction, Commissioning and Close-out phases.Work and collaborate closely with the Project Managers (PMs) and Project Engineers (PEs) in developing their project schedules and ensuring robust analysis and challenge to the project schedules.Identify project schedule risks and address them to the PM and/or PE.Schedule integration across multiple projects and developing programme and portfolio level plan.Support Project Managers with contractor claims management.Work with clients to determine and implement solutions to their schedule needs.Develop and design custom schedule reports.Provide analysis on schedule information, e.g., negative float & look-ahead reports and what-if analyses.Identify improvement opportunities pertaining to schedule issues.Proactively troubleshoot schedule issues and gaps and work to resolve issues with stakeholdersHelp with the roll-out of best practice scheduling training solutions to the PM(s) community.Implement project schedule change control/data integrity management /baselining.Data import / interface managementWork with the pre-construction team to develop a linked programme, prepare logistics and sequencing plans, scaffold schedules, temporary services schedules and temporary accommodation plans, to support the tender process.QualificationsDegree or equivalent qualification in Construction Management or similarMinimum HNC or equivalent qualification in construction Experience requiredDemonstrable, relevant work experience (8 years +) in Construction PlanningExpert knowledge of MS Project and Primavera (P6)Good knowledge of Microsoft Office such as Word, Excel etc.Good knowledge of SharePoint and working on live documents via online platformsGood knowledge of MEP projects and civil interfacesStrong knowledge of project management processesTrack record of working on a variety of projects including major projectsProven track record of achieving objectives and delivering value Good knowledge of Power BI and ASTA.NEC3/4 and FIDIC
